Our verdict is Likely benign. The variant received -4 ACMG points: 0P and 4B. BS2
The NM_020178.5(CA10):c.41A>G(p.Asn14Ser) variant causes a missense change. The variant allele was found at a frequency of 0.0000372 in 1,613,850 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
CA10 (HGNC:1369): (carbonic anhydrase 10) This gene encodes a protein that belongs to the carbonic anhydrase family of zinc metalloenzymes, which catalyze the reversible hydration of carbon dioxide in various biological processes. The protein encoded by this gene is an acatalytic member of the alpha-carbonic anhydrase subgroup, and it is thought to play a role in the central nervous system, especially in brain development. Multiple transcript variants encoding the same protein have been found for this gene. [provided by RefSeq, Jul 2008]
